Thirring model

The Thirring model is a two-dimensional, exactly solvable quantum field theory which describes the self-interactions of a Dirac field. If this spinor field is denoted by ψ, then the Thirring model is given by the Lagrangian density

:mathcal{L}=overline{psi}(ipartial!!!/-m)psi-frac{g}{2}left(overline{psi}gamma^mupsi ight)left(overline{psi}gamma_mu psi ight)

where g is the coupling constant, m is the mass, and gamma^mu, for mu = 0,1, are the two-dimensional gamma matrices. It was first studied by and named after Walter Thirring.

Sign conventions might vary.
